    56/90

    ?9

    Product Liability Causes of ction in

    $e5 &ersey?=he manufacturer or sellerof a product shall %e lia%le if the

    claimant proes that the product was not reasona%ly fit,suita%le or safe for its intended purpose %ecause it:

    a. failed to contain ade0uate warnings, or

    %. deiated from the design specifications, formulae, orperformance standards of identical units Ki.e. a

    manufacturing flaw>c. was designed in a defectie manner Ki.e. design defect>.

    #ew $ersey Products !ia%ility Act, N.J.S.A.(A:?)(

  • 7/24/2019 Product Liability Seminar Slides

    58/90

    ?

    Limited #tatutory Protection for

    Product #ellers in $e5 &ersey?Statute may afford relief from imputed lia%ility if certaincriteria are met:

    a> Product seller must certify as to the manufacturerscorrect identity, and

    %> Product sellers role with respect to the product wasminimal

    N.J.S.A. (A:?)7Ka> and Kd>

  • 7/24/2019 Product Liability Seminar Slides

    59/90

    ?7

    #tatutory Protection Doesn+t pply and

    Product #eller is #trictly Liable if?5 the identity of the manufacturer is incorrect, or

    5 the manufacturer has no known agents, facility or other

    presence within the 'nited States, or5 the manufacturer has no attacha%le assets in the 'nited

    States, or

    5 the manufacturer has %een ad+udicated as %ankrupt and is

    +udgment proof

    N.J.S.A.(A:?)7Ka> and Kc>

  • 7/24/2019 Product Liability Seminar Slides

    81/90

    81

    $otificationManufacturers, distri%utors, and retailers of a consumerproduct or any other product oer which the ommission has

    +urisdiction must notify the ommission immediately uponreceipt of information that reasona%ly supports theconclusion that the product:

    5 &ails to comply with an applica%le consumer product safetyrule or oluntary consumer product safety standard.

    5 &ails to comply with any other rule, regulation, standard or%an enforced %y the ommission.

    5 ontains a defect that could create a su%stantial productha@ard.

    5 reates an unreasona%le risk of serious in+ury or death.
